Sealift Procurement and National Security (SPANS) Study. Executive Summary
Abstract
The Sealift Procurement and National Security (SPANS) Study addresses three basic issues: (1) The financial impact on the general cargo shipping companies of the U.S. Merchant Marine of the competitive negotiated procurement system currently used by the Department of Defense (DoD); (2) the adequacy of shipping assets available to DoD; and (3) the economic desirability of replacing currently government-owned or chartered vessels through the acquisition of new vessels for the Military Sealift Command (MSC) controlled fleet. The SPANS study provided basic research and analysis for recommended courses of action for DoD.
